====== How to monitor a GSM network ====== ===== Gather basic informations about Cell IDs, frequencies ===== * contributive database of cell IDs http://opencellid.org/ * find the frequency in fonction of the country / the operator http://spectrummonitoring.com/frequencies/ * report on the evolution of the gsm network an potentiel threats http://gsmmap.org/ ===== IMSI Catcher or Stingray Tracking Devices detector on android ===== **From F-Droid** * Android-IMSI-Catcher-Detector https://secupwn.github.io/Android-IMSI-Catcher-Detector/ * https://f-droid.org/repository/browse/?fdfilter=gsm&fdid=com.SecUpwN.AIMSICD * SnoopSnitch https://opensource.srlabs.de/projects/snoopsnitch * https://f-droid.org/repository/browse/?fdfilter=gsm&fdid=de.srlabs.snoopsnitch **From Google play** * Stingwatch (seen at IFF) https://www.stingraymappingproject.org/ * https://play.google.com/apps/testing/org.stingraymappingproject.sting_watch ===== Investigation on the electromagnetic landscape ===== ==== Using an rtl-sdr usb stick ==== * RTL_SDR : DVB-T dongles based on the Realtek RTL2832U can be used as a cheap SDR http://sdr.osmocom.org/trac/wiki/rtl-sdr * A nice software to listen to frequencies on Linux and Macos : GQRX http://gqrx.dk * For other softwares / OS, see http://sdr.osmocom.org/trac/wiki/rtl-sdr#KnownApps * http://www.rtlsdr.org/start * http://p-node.org/doc/index.php/Rtl_sdr * Shop in France to buy the good device https://www.passion-radio.com/fr/recepteurs-sdr/recepteur-sdr-88.html {{media_12:recepteur-sdr.jpg?640|centré centré}} ==== Other devices to listen to electromagnetic fields or to play with radio signals ==== * BladerRF http://www.nuand.com/ * HackRF : HackRF One from Great Scott Gadgets is a Software Defined Radio peripheral capable of transmission or reception of radio signals from 10 MHz to 6 GHz http://greatscottgadgets.com/hackrf/ * USRP : Different products of Software-Defined Radio devices that can cover from VLF up to 6GHz http://www.ettus.com/ * GENESIS : NSA toy https://en.wikipedia.org/wiki/File:Nsa-ant-genesis.jpg from ant division * PSDR : portable HF/Shortwave Software Defined Transceiver https://www.kickstarter.com/projects/1703258614/psdr-pocket-hf-sdr-transceiver-with-vna-and-gps More artistic : * Detektor : Martin Howse http://www.1010.co.uk/org/detektor.html * Limen : Mario de Vega and Victor Mazon http://r-aw.cc/-/devices/limenia/ * The Electrosmog Detector - MW1 : http://emfield.tripod.com/ ===== Monitoring, recording and decoding GSM signals ===== * Using Gnuradio http://gnuradio.org * Live USB stick : http://gnuradio.org/redmine/projects/gnuradio/wiki/GNURadioLiveDVD * To record and decode GSM signals : gr-gsm https://github.com/ptrkrysik/gr-gsm/wiki/Usage * which can be combine with wireshark https://www.wireshark.org/ see https://github.com/ptrkrysik/gr-gsm/wiki/Usage:-Decoding-How-To * SITCH : Situational Information from Telemetry and Correlated Heuristics, software and hardawre to monitor GSM networks http://sitch.io/ {{media_05:capturegqrx.png?640|centré centré}} ==== Mapping the GSM network / IMSI Catcher of a city with Raspberry Pi ==== * https://seaglass.cs.washington.edu/ {{media_12:rig_labeled.png|Rig labeled.png Rig labeled.png}} ==== How to build a passive imsi catcher==== * [[https://www.rtl-sdr.com/youtube-tutorial-building-a-passive-imsi-catcher-with-an-rtl-sdr/|YouTube Tutorial: Building a Passive IMSI Catcher with an RTL-SDR]] {{youtube>e66_7ABKMnQ?medium}} {{tag>bj protocole_reseau}}